Historical reliability

In 2025, the average customer in Charlton County went about 13.6 hours without power. Peak simultaneous outage on record reached 6,524 customers.

A decade of outages (20152025)
avg hrs without power / customer
1.5h201511.2h201662.9h201712.0h20185.3h20194.7h20201.8h20215.0h202223.8h202353.6h202413.6h2025

Worst year here was 2017 (peak 6,524 customers out) · decade average 17.8 hrs without power per customer/yr.

Power outages in Charlton County: FAQ

How often does Charlton County, GA lose power?
Based on EAGLE-I records, Charlton County, GA logged 333 distinct outage events in 2025, averaging about 13.6 hours without power per customer over the year.
What was the worst power outage in Charlton County, GA?
The largest tracked outage peaked at 6,524 customers without power, beginning September 11, 2017 and lasting about 6d 20h.
